一种数据指标映射的实现方法及系统技术方案

技术编号:22755502 阅读:16 留言:0更新日期:2019-12-07 04:09
本发明专利技术公开了一种数据指标映射的实现方法及系统,包括:选定原始指标与需要映射的目标指标,并建立映射条件;基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象;基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表;将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值。本发明专利技术实现了对现有原始指标进行汇总生成目标指标,解决了用户长期面临的数据获取难题,节省用户在常用指标数据获取工作中投入的时间和精力,提升用户工作效率。

A method and system of data index mapping

The invention discloses an implementation method and system of data index mapping, including: selecting the original index and the target index to be mapped, and establishing the mapping conditions; extracting the attributes of the original data based on the original index, and encapsulating the data as the data object corresponding to the target index based on the mapping conditions; based on the original index in the original data and the target in the data object The relationship between the indicators is established, and the mapping relationship table is established; the data value corresponding to the original indicator is calculated based on the set calculation formula, and the data value corresponding to the target indicator is obtained. The invention realizes the collection of the existing original indicators to generate the target indicators, solves the data acquisition problem faced by the user for a long time, saves the time and energy invested by the user in the acquisition of common indicator data, and improves the work efficiency of the user.

【技术实现步骤摘要】
一种数据指标映射的实现方法及系统
本专利技术涉及数据库管理领域,具体涉及一种数据指标映射的实现方法及系统。
技术介绍
数据库被视为电子化的文件柜,用户可以对文件中的数据进行新增、查询、更新、删除等操作,具体指所有的数据以一定方式储存在一起、能与多个用户共享、具有尽可能小的冗余度、与应用程序彼此独立的数据集合,称为数据库。随着数据库存储数据的便捷推动了数据库的高速发展,在现有的各类统计数据库中,缺少聚焦能源电力研究领域的专业数据库,能源电力研究领域的数据通过离散的数据指标分布在经济、能源、电力、环境、企业五大领域,因为数据量庞大,数据指标分布离散,在用户获取数据时,需根据工作要求,要在多个数据网站搜集数据,耗费大量时间和精力处理数据获取的问题,导致整个工作过程效率低。
技术实现思路
为了解决现有技术中所存在的上述不足,本专利技术提供一种数据指标映射的实现方法及系统。为满足应用需求,需要基于现有的离散统计数据,整合汇总为覆盖全球经济、能源、电力、环境、企业五大领域的专业数据库。在数据指标的汇总过程中,采用高效精确的指标映射方法,实现数据指标的自动抽取和整合。本专利技术提供的技术方案是:一种数据指标映射的实现方法,包括:选定原始指标与需要映射的目标指标,并建立映射条件;基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象;基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表;将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值。优选的,所述基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象,包括:基于原始数据提取原始指标的属性;将所述原始指标的属性中与目标指标的属性不匹配的标签作为目标指标的二级指标进行映射;将映射后的属性封装为目标指标对应的数据对象。优选的,所述原始指标的属性,包括:原始指标名称、数据值、单位、国家、时间和维度。优选的,所述目标指标中数据的属性,包括:目标指标名称,数据值,单位,国家和时间。优选的,所述关联关系,包括:目标指标的数据来源与原始数据的关系。优选的,所述基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表,还包括:将所述映射关系表存储到目标数据库中。优选的,所述计算公式的设定,包括:基于原始指标与目标指标之间的单位换算关系、原始指标的计算关系进行设定;所述计算关系,包括四则运算、多次方、开方和高阶数据指标计算方法。优选的,所述将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值,包括:将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值;将所述目标指标对应的数据值进行整合并保存至目标数据库。基于同一专利技术构思,本专利技术提供了一种数据指标映射的实现系统,包括:界面层、交互层和逻辑层;所述界面层,用于接收用户设定计算公式,并获取用户选定原始指标与需要映射的目标指标;所述交互层,用于基于界面层发送的选定原始指标与需要映射的目标指标,组织逻辑层来协同处理,将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值;所述逻辑层,用于为交互层提供组件,所述组件包括建立映射条件;基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象;基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表。优选的,所述系统,还包括:持久层;所述持久层,用于为界面层、交互层和逻辑层与原始数据库和目标数据库的交互提供访问接口。与现有技术相比,本专利技术的有益效果为:本专利技术提供的技术方案,选定原始指标与需要映射的目标指标,并建立映射条件;基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象;基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表;将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值,实现了对现有原始指标进行汇总生成目标指标,解决了用户长期面临的数据获取难题,节省用户在常用指标数据获取工作中投入的时间和精力,提升用户工作效率。本专利技术提供的技术方案,系统可根据用户构建好的指标体系,自动从源数据中抽取对应指标,并且本专利技术提供了数据指标的二次计算工具,以原始数据为基础计算高阶统计指标,实现了快速生成用户需要的目标数据库。附图说明图1为本专利技术中一种数据指标映射的实现方法流程图;图2为本专利技术实施例中一种数据指标映射的实现方法的详细流程图;图3为本专利技术一种数据指标映射的实现系统的结构图。具体实施方式为了更好地理解本专利技术,下面结合说明书附图和实例对本专利技术的内容做进一步的说明。实施例1提供一种软件开发方法,实现对离散数据指标的整合、汇总,形成覆盖全球经济、能源、电力、环境、企业五大领域的专业数据库;同时软件提供多个指标的拟合计算工具,基于原始统计数据,可计算得出高阶统计数据。如图1所示,本专利技术提供的一种数据指标映射的实现方法,包括:步骤S1、选定原始指标与需要映射的目标指标,并建立映射条件;步骤S2、基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象;步骤S3、基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表;步骤S4、将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值。如图2所示,本专利技术是通过以下步骤的:步骤S1、选定原始指标与需要映射的目标指标,并建立映射条件;步骤S2、基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象,具体包括:选定原始指标与需要映射的5E指标,提取原始指标数据的属性,包括指标、数据值、单位、国家、时间、维度,根据5E指标数据的属性类型—指标,数据值,单位,国家,时间—将提取的原始指标数据重新封装,将原始数据的维度作为5E指标数据的二级指标进行映射,然后将提取的各属性封装为映射后的5E数据对象。步骤S3、基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表,具体包括:将原始数据的指标与映射后的5E指标相关联,表明映射后5E指标的数据来源,建立映射关系表,将映射关系存储到数据库中,映射关系可为一对一、多对一。步骤S4、将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值,具体包括:计算公式依据具体指标的单位换算关系、原始指标的计算关系进行设定,包括四则运算、多次方、开方及其他本文档来自技高网...

【技术保护点】
1.一种数据指标映射的实现方法,其特征在于,包括:/n选定原始指标与需要映射的目标指标,并建立映射条件;/n基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象;/n基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表;/n将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值。/n

【技术特征摘要】
1.一种数据指标映射的实现方法,其特征在于,包括:
选定原始指标与需要映射的目标指标,并建立映射条件;
基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象;
基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表;
将所述原始指标对应的数据值基于设定的计算公式进行计算,获得目标指标对应的数据值。


2.如权利要求1所述的方法,其特征在于,所述基于原始指标提取原始数据的属性,并基于所述映射条件将所述数据封装为目标指标对应的数据对象,包括:
基于原始数据提取原始指标的属性;
将所述原始指标的属性中与目标指标的属性不匹配的标签作为目标指标的二级指标进行映射;
将映射后的属性封装为目标指标对应的数据对象。


3.如权利要求2所述的方法,其特征在于,所述原始指标的属性,包括:
原始指标名称、数据值、单位、国家、时间和维度。


4.如权利要求2所述的方法,其特征在于,所述目标指标中数据的属性,包括:
目标指标名称,数据值,单位,国家和时间。


5.如权利要求1所述的方法,其特征在于,所述关联关系,包括:
目标指标的数据来源与原始数据的关系。


6.如权利要求1所述的方法,其特征在于,所述基于原始数据中的原始指标与数据对象中目标指标之间的关联关系,建立映射关系表,还包括:
将所述映射关系表存储到目标数据...

【专利技术属性】
技术研发人员:孔维政赵留军代红才李伟张春平王清明邹盛周洪伟吴晨
申请(专利权)人:国网能源研究院有限公司国网江苏省电力有限公司经济技术研究院
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1